- 1
Insurance Operations Analyst
2-3 yearsSkills to master
- Mastering core system transactions, strict adherence to SOPs, basic data entry accuracy, understanding of insurance product basics.
You're ready to move on when
- Consistently achieving high accuracy rates on all tasks.
- Proactively identifying minor data discrepancies and reporting them.
- Demonstrating a strong understanding of one or two core operational processes.
- Successfully completing all assigned training modules and internal certifications.
- 2
Customer Service Representative (Insurance)
3-4 yearsSkills to master
- Deep understanding of policyholder needs, effective problem resolution, strong communication skills (verbal and written), navigating core insurance systems to answer queries.
You're ready to move on when
- Consistently high customer satisfaction scores.
- Ability to resolve complex customer queries without escalation.
- Strong knowledge of policy terms and conditions.
- Proactive identification of process issues impacting customer experience.
- 3
Claims Administrator / Assistant
2-4 yearsSkills to master
- Understanding the claims lifecycle, accurate FNOL intake, managing claims documentation, basic claims system navigation, attention to detail in high-volume environments.
You're ready to move on when
- High accuracy and speed in claims data entry and processing.
- Good understanding of claims reserving principles and impact of data quality.
- Ability to identify and flag potential fraud or complex claims.
- Positive feedback from claims adjusters on quality of claims intake.
